My PSL 9 Picks

1) AYSI.OB - Not much I can say about this one, that hasn’t already been said. They did earn .068 in the latest quarter; even with the nice size run it is still cheap trading at a PE less then 9 if those results are annualized.

2) CXPO.OB - this stock is the cheapest energy stock out there. If take out the gain and hedges and tax those earnings at 40%. You get roughly $1.70 for the last quarter. That is trading at a PE less then 2. I say that is a bargain.

3) JCTCF - Trading a little bit over book value. Seasonally strong quarter ahead, not in love with the industry, but if they earn .35-.40, you have to figure they get a run to at least $10 at some point.

4) NSYS – Earned .23 last quarter fully taxed, that is a PE of 8 going forward. Stock Trades Near Book. Backlog was very strong. .23 was seasonable weak quarter; this one could do .30 next quarters. Has the makings of a teenager and is trading in the $7’s.

5) SGZH.OB – Earned .55 Pro Forma, stock even with recent run. Is trading waa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aaay too low. I’m negative on china stocks, but there are always exceptions to everything this is the best of the bunch in my opinion. Could report even better results in the future. Look destined for at least $20.

6) ZYNX.OB – Recently sold my position in ZYNX.OB do to A/R going through the roof, however, they did give a reasonable excuse in the 10q, which I missed when I originally sold it. I see some flags (But don’t think they are red) will probably buyback though at some point.
